Transaction 25081c03ed5aa36e16695f7fe78330886a9cb0d5bf8bee2ff0c88ebe04efad90

29 Input
2 Outputs
  • 25081c03ed5aa36e16695f7fe78330886a9cb0d5bf8bee2ff0c88ebe04efad90:0
  • value  11000000
    address  1HBWbdqp5jgyaSvX9AebYywkgCg2VXMhPH
  • 25081c03ed5aa36e16695f7fe78330886a9cb0d5bf8bee2ff0c88ebe04efad90:1
  • value  1000006
    address  1GGn8JxPF36XNQ9ceBKGryLuQFYb8rCnN